Messenger Iway is an SMS-focused customer communication platform. According to the website, its goal is to “simplify, engage, and connect” businesses with customers, with its core capability being the ability to quickly send targeted messages via SMS to improve customer engagement. The site also claims 300+ happy customers, 10+ years of experience, and 17 awards, but it does not provide detailed case studies or supporting evidence.
Based on the captured content, this product is clearly positioned as an SMS platform. There is no visible information about email, voice, IM, or multi-channel messaging capabilities. Its main selling points include SMS delivery, targeted messaging, and ease of use. The page emphasizes “fast sending,” but does not disclose delivery rates, sending speed, concurrency capacity, retry mechanisms, number types, or routing quality, so it is difficult to make a strong assessment of its enterprise-grade performance.
The page currently does not show rates, plans, pay-as-you-go rules, or minimum spending requirements, nor does it explain supported countries and regions. API and integration information is also missing: there is no mention of a REST API, Webhooks, SDKs, CRM integrations, or backend features. For businesses that need to trigger SMS messages automatically from their systems, this information is critical. Before purchasing, it is recommended to ask directly for technical documentation, a test account, and available coverage regions.
SMS services are highly dependent on local telecom compliance, marketing consent, opt-out mechanisms, and data protection requirements. However, the page does not disclose information about GDPR, anti-spam rules, user consent management, data storage regions, or related policies. In terms of service support, there is also no visible SLA, customer service channel, or ticketing mechanism. Although the website claims many years of experience, there is not enough verifiable information about operations and support.
The main advantage is its simple and clear positioning. It may suit small and medium-sized businesses that want to use SMS for customer notifications, marketing campaigns, reminders, and engagement. The website also highlights ease of use, which may make it friendly for non-technical teams. The downside is that there is very little public information: pricing, coverage, API capabilities, delivery rates, and compliance are all opaque. It is not suitable for high-reliability or cross-border SMS use cases before further verification.
Access from mainland China cannot be determined from the text, and payment methods are not disclosed. If you need to send SMS messages to users in mainland China, it is recommended to first evaluate local services such as Alibaba Cloud SMS and Tencent Cloud SMS. For global SMS, you can compare it with more established platforms such as Twilio, MessageBird, and Vonage.
